Fix updating environment in CI

This commit is contained in:
Dmitry Marakasov 2022-04-27 23:12:02 +03:00
parent 1585650143
commit 87d5e9f930

View File

@ -23,18 +23,18 @@ jobs:
- name: Set up environment (flags)
if: ${{ matrix.xxx == 'clang++' }}
# there are explicit self-assignment tests
run: echo 'CXXFLAGS=$CXXFLAGS -Wno-self-assign-overloaded' >> $GITHUB_ENV
run: echo "CXXFLAGS=$CXXFLAGS -Wno-self-assign-overloaded" >> $GITHUB_ENV
- name: Set up environment (coverage)
if: ${{ contains(matrix.features, 'coverage') }}
run: |
echo 'CXXFLAGS=$CXXFLAGS --coverage' >> $GITHUB_ENV
echo 'LDFLAGS=$LDFLAGS --coverage' >> $GITHUB_ENV
echo "CXXFLAGS=$CXXFLAGS --coverage" >> $GITHUB_ENV
echo "LDFLAGS=$LDFLAGS --coverage" >> $GITHUB_ENV
- name: Set up environment (optional libs)
if: ${{ contains(matrix.features, 'nooptlibs') }}
run: echo 'CMAKE_ARGS=$CMAKE_ARGS -DSDL2PP_WITH_IMAGE=NO -DSDL2PP_WITH_MIXER=NO -DSDL2PP_WITH_TTF=NO' >> $GITHUB_ENV
run: echo "CMAKE_ARGS=$CMAKE_ARGS -DSDL2PP_WITH_IMAGE=NO -DSDL2PP_WITH_MIXER=NO -DSDL2PP_WITH_TTF=NO" >> $GITHUB_ENV
- name: Set up environment (static build)
if: ${{ contains(matrix.features, 'static') }}
run: echo 'CMAKE_ARGS=$CMAKE_ARGS -DSDL2PP_STATIC=YES' >> $GITHUB_ENV
run: echo "CMAKE_ARGS=$CMAKE_ARGS -DSDL2PP_STATIC=YES" >> $GITHUB_ENV
- name: Install dependencies
run: |